The Basics of Herbaceous Garden Plants
The Basics of Herbaceous Garden Plants Lots of gardeners are enticed to herbs because they can make use of them in so many distinctive dishes. They are effortless to grow inside the house or out, and offer instant gratification when used in marinades, various recipes, sauces and soups. When frost starts to come around you could trim your herbs, but if you are practical and have them planted in pots all that you have to do is relocate the pots inside the house to protect them. Since perennial herbal plants do not die easily or need replanting every end of the year, they are a practical (and fun) addition to your garden. In addition, the kinds of herbs you prefer to cook with should affect your personal herb choices. Tailor your herb garden to the type of food you most routinely cook. For example, plant cilantro if you prefer Mexican or Thai food. If you make more Italian food, certainly plant basil, oregano, and thyme. You must choose where your herb garden will be grown in order to figure out which herbs will grow best. If you live in a moderate climate it may be much better to plant right into the ground due to the warmer winters and cool summer seasons. This is a fantastic way to spruce up your garden without having the problem of buying or creating planters. Plants often perish or become dormant because of being exposed to the extreme weather. As a result, many people have opted for planters because they are convenient and practical.The Many Types of Wall Water Fountains
The Many Types of Wall Water Fountains A small patio or a courtyard is a great place to put your wall fountain when you seek out peace and quiet. You can have one custom-built to fit your specifications even if you have a minimum amount of space. Both the stand alone and fitted types need to have a spout, a water basin, internal tubing, and a pump. Traditional, modern, classic, and Asian are just a few of the styles from which you can choose.Also referred to as a floor fountain, a stand-alone wall fountain is normally rather large, and its basin is located on the ground.
It is possible to integrate a wall-mounted water feature onto an already existent wall or built into a new wall. This type of fountain contributes to a cohesive look making it seem as if it was part of the landscape instead of an added feature.
